1、准备工作

首先电脑安装 Charles(这个不教);
准备一台小米手机(自备,不送);

2、charles 设置代理端口

  • 打开 Charles 的 Proxy => Proxy Settings…;设置代理端口为:8888(一般都是。)

  • 设置 Charles 拦截的域名(这里设置错的话,会导致某些域名无法抓取,所以一般设置全部代理。
    打开 Proxy => SSL Proxying Settings… ,设置 SSL Proxying,点击 add 新增,域名和端口都设置为 * ,意思是抓取所有。如下图:

3、手机设置 Charles 代理,下载证书

  • 手机保证和电脑在同一 WiFi 之下;
  • 查看电脑 ip 地址,Charles 打开 help => Local IP Address,或者 help => SSL Proxying => Install Charles Root Certificate on a Mobile …

  • 手机打开 wifi => 高级设置 => 代理 => 手动;填写电脑 ip 和 端口: 8888
  • 手机浏览器输入 chls.pro/ssl ,下载 Charles 证书(这里会下载失败
  • 上一步下载失败的原因是不能用 MIUI 自带的迅雷加速,在手机首页下滑,搜索 下载管理 => 设置 => 关闭使用迅雷下载引擎。重新执行上一步,下载证书;

但是这时候直接点击无法安装,提示未知来源错误;

4、手机安装证书;

  • 打开手机设置,搜索:加密与凭据 => 安装证书 => 证书

  • 点击证书以后,会弹出文件,找下载内容,点击刚刚下载的证书,选择命名为 Charles(名字随意,只是为了好区分) 安装


**注意:**以上步骤 小米手机的 Charles 代理设置完成,大部分安卓机型大同小异,但是安卓 8.0 以上无法抓取微信小程序的包,支付宝小程序的包也无法抓取,只能用 ios 低版本抓。

小米手机安装 Charles 证书相关推荐

  1. 小米手机安装Charles证书

    小米手机安装Charles证书 确保电脑已经配置好 更改手机所连接Wi-Fi主机名(电脑IP)和端口(8888) 用UC浏览器(自带浏览器

  2. 小米手机安装 charles 证书,提示“没有可安装的证书”

    错误环境: 1. Mac 下的 charles 2. 小米手机(MI 6 MUI 9.6 ,Android 8.x) 错误提示: 安装 charles 证书时,提示"没有可安装的证书&quo ...

  3. [681]小米手机安装charles证书,提示“没有可安装的证书”

    相信很多开发和测试人员在工作过程中都会用到抓包工具,我平时习惯用charles抓包.所以这里主要讲charles证书问题. 在给手机设置完代理后,需要安装证书才能抓包.大部分手机都可以直接在浏览器中输 ...

  4. 小米手机安装charles 证书提示 无法安装证书 no certifites to install

    问题描述 通过自带的浏览器打开chls.pro/ssl下载证书文件,无法安装,提示"没有可安装的证书". 原因 是因为小米手机默认开启了迅雷下载引擎,导致下载的证书文件内容不正确, ...

  5. 小米手机安装 charles 证书 windows10

    初衷: 抓包的时候如果碰到 https 链接的地址,你会发现都是看不了内容的,都显示 前提: windows charles 配置正确,手机 代理 配置正确 失败路径: 按照 Charles 的提示, ...

  6. 手机安装charles证书与雷电模拟器4.0安装charles证书流程

    在做手机app测试时,有时候会要求进行手机app弱网测试,让公司的手机app在弱网下进行测试,查看app功能是否正常. 使用charles进行手机app弱网测试: 第一步: 1.配置手机端,让char ...

  7. 青花瓷抓包工具如何对Android手机https请求抓包及华为手机安装Charles证书方法详解!

    网上搜索了很多文档,这两篇是写的比较全面的,整个流程看完,你就会安装使用了! 参考:windows下使用Charles工具如何对android手机https请求进行抓包 参考:Android安装Cha ...

  8. 小米手机安装fidder证书

    1.打开Fidder,点击菜单栏中的 [Tools] –> [Fiddler Options] 2.点击 [Connections] ,设置代理端口是8888, 勾选 Allow remote ...

  9. 小米/红米手机安装charles证书

    设置完代理,用浏览器访问 http://charlesproxy.com/getssl (也可能是别的地址,以charles显示的为准),下载证书,添加证书 从存储设备安装或从sd卡安装 有时候会提示 ...

最新文章

  1. python requests 动态加载_python requests 高级用法
  2. archlinux详细安装步骤_Archlinux 安装教程图文详解
  3. SSMS2008插件开发(3)--部署调试SSMS2008插件
  4. POJ-1436 线段树 区间更新
  5. 初学Java Web——Servlet(一)
  6. html网页自动铺满屏幕,如何使HTML元素的区域铺满全屏
  7. boost::noncopyable用法的测试程序
  8. mysql服务器磁盘空间耗尽_一次服务器磁盘空间不足导致的一系列问题
  9. 年终总结:我的2016
  10. k8s节点不稳定,报错failed to wipe the XDP state error=failed to load BPF program
  11. 【线性代数】思维脑图
  12. 广州地铁线路查询程序C语言,广州地铁线路图
  13. 计算机打印不了测试纸,win10系统打印机无法打印测试页的解决办法
  14. 管家婆辉煌II盘点功能操作流程
  15. 字节(B)、千字节(KB)、兆字节(MB)、积 (GB)字节之间的换算
  16. 杰理之低延时无线麦功能支持以下三种组合配置【篇】
  17. 解决pip-script.py文件不存在的问题
  18. #自动化测试框架的4种有效分类与使用选择
  19. android app防止锁屏_Android 禁止屏幕休眠和锁屏的方法 | 学步园
  20. C# 关于WinForm界面在触摸屏上显示点触型按钮会引发右键导航栏功能

热门文章

  1. 他们曾经是“笑话”,如今却成了“神话”!
  2. Go语言学习之cgo(golang与C语言相互调用)
  3. Java API学习(二)javax包
  4. 如何把自己的导师培养成杰青?
  5. 也是听说写博客可以修身养性提高自己的*能力
  6. 2011台湾游-海角七号
  7. 图片上加超链接的方法,实现点击图片跳转到指定网页
  8. CSS DIV盒子塌陷问题------为什么会出现此现象?How to solve it efficiently ?快到碗里来!
  9. c++画一个简单的圣诞树
  10. Python后端开发岗学习路线是什么